We are seeking an experienced Plant, Fleet & Stores Coordinator to join our team, ensuring a high quality service is delivered to internal and external stakeholders.
This role will provide expert advice to internal stakeholder groups in the identification, definition and selection of fleet and major plant and will work closely with the Manager of Plant, Fleet and Buildings to deliver an efficient and effective utilisation function to the Organisation.

This position will be responsible for:
- Liaise with internal customers and external suppliers to specify, evaluate, and provide plant and equipment through direct purchase and hire to obtain best value.
- Participate in, and facilitate, the implementation of Council's fleet transition plans to support Council's Net Zero Emissions goals.
- Ensure Council's Work Health & Safety (WHS) responsibilities with respect to plant, fleet and equipment purchases and disposal are in accordance with legislative requirements.
- Coordinate stores warehouse inventory system and functions including stocktaking to ensure stock levels are relevant to organisational requirements.
- Undertake and report on asset disposal valuations.
- Coordinate hire arrangements for externally owned fleet.
- Collect and analyse data and report to Manager on stores performance, fleet expenditure, internal/external patterns and trends, and supplier delivery performance.
- Provide maintenance and repair advice to Council's Workshop team and external service providers.
- Lead, engage, mentor, and develop the team, ensuring effective personnel management in order to deliver operational works and achieve the best organisational and community outcomes.
As the successful applicant, you will have:
Substantial experience, skills, and knowledge relevant to the role, including but not limited to:
- Demonstrated experience in Stores Performance management and stock control;
- Preparing specifications for a broad and diverse range of plant, fleet, and equipment;
- Whole-of-life financial assessment and analysis skills relevant to a broad range of plant, fleet, and equipment;
- Principles of the IPWEA best practice plant and fleet management manuals; and
- Sustainability and technology changes/advances in the plant, fleet, and equipment industry.
- Experience in leading and working effectively in a team and independently.
- Certificate IV in Supply Chain Operations.
- Fleet Management Certificate or willingness to obtain.
- Class C Driver's Licence.
- General Construction Induction Training Card (White Card).
